Drawdown Measure in Portfolio Optimization [PDF]
A new one-parameter family of risk measures called Conditional Drawdown (CDD) has been proposed. These measures of risk are functionals of the portfolio drawdown (underwater) curve considered in active portfolio management. For some value of the tolerance parameter Alpha, in the case of a single sample path, drawdown functional is defined as the mean ...

On the Optimality of Portfolio Insurance
The Journal of Finance, 1985ABSTRACTThis paper examines the optimality of an insurance strategy in which an investor buys a risky asset and a put on that asset. The put's striking price serves as the insurance level. In complete markets, it is highly unlikely that an investor would utilize such a strategy.

ASYMPTOTICALLY OPTIMAL PORTFOLIOS
Mathematical Finance, 1992This paper extends to continuous time the concept of universal portfolio introduced by Cover (1991). Being a performance weighted average of constant rebalanced portfolios, the universal portfolio outperforms constant rebalanced and buy‐and‐hold portfolios exponentially over the long run.

Optimal Impulse Control of Portfolios
Mathematics of Operations Research, 1988An investor has the opportunity of holding shares in n risky assets and one nonrisky asset at every time in a fixed interval [t, T]. The risky assets are governed by a stochastic differential equation. At random instants of his choice he may intervene in order to rebalance his portfolio and consume a nonnegative amount of money.
